What is the difference between Cnc Coder vs Cnc Programmer?

AspectCnc CoderCnc Programmer
CredentialsTypically requires technical training or certification in CNC machiningRequires similar certifications, often with additional programming courses
Work EnvironmentWorks mainly on creating and editing CNC code, often under supervisionInvolves more complex programming, testing, and optimizing CNC programs
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, machine shops, and production facilitiesUsed in similar settings, often with more responsibility for program development

The main difference between a Cnc Coder and a Cnc Programmer lies in their scope of work. Cnc Coders primarily focus on writing and editing CNC code, while Cnc Programmers handle more complex programming tasks, including testing and optimizing programs for efficiency and accuracy. Both roles require technical skills and certifications, but Programmers typically have a broader set of responsibilities.

Are CNC coders in demand?

CNC coders are in demand due to the ongoing need for precision manufacturing and automation in industries such as aerospace, automotive, and medical devices. Skilled CNC programmers who can operate CAD/CAM software and set up machines are particularly sought after, especially as manufacturing companies seek to improve efficiency and reduce errors.

Do CNC coders make good money?

CNC coders typically earn competitive wages that vary based on experience, location, and industry. Skilled CNC programmers with certifications and proficiency in CAD/CAM software can earn higher salaries, especially in manufacturing environments with complex machinery. Overall, CNC coding can provide a solid income for those with technical skills and experience.

Based in Park City, UT, Triumph Geared Solutions is a leading independent aerospace gear and gear box supplier for the commercial and military helicopter and business jet markets and employs approximately 200 employees. The Company's key products and services include power transmission systems, integrated gearbox design and builds, airframe mounted accessor drives (AMAD's), engine mounted accessory drives (EMAD's), rotorcraft transmissions, turboshaft internal gearboxes, emergency power gearboxes, and large complex aero gears for both OE and aftermarket/spares end markets.
